Slowly, almost unseen to the human eye
The ice around her heart melts
The huge block develops a crack
The crack deepens and widens
And lets in the warmth
Sometimes the crack fills with melted ice
And suffers new blockage
But it slowly melts
And the crack widens and deepens
With the warmth of her tears
And some days, it touches her heart
Her soul, frozen deep inside
And she feels gladdened
And set free and alive!
Yet still trapped inside —
And she knows
Only time will help
To thaw the rest of the ice
Surrounding her "self"
And set her free
~ Carleen Ellis |
